Evangelos Simeonidis is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Biomedical Engineering and Astronomy and Astrophysics. According to data from OpenAlex, Evangelos Simeonidis has authored 24 papers receiving a total of 766 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 23 papers in Molecular Biology, 10 papers in Biomedical Engineering and 2 papers in Astronomy and Astrophysics. Recurrent topics in Evangelos Simeonidis’s work include Metabolic Engineering and Synthetic Biology (17 papers),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(13 papers) and Biofuel production and bioconversion (10 papers). Evangelos Simeonidis is often cited by papers focused on Metabolic Engineering and Synthetic Biology (17 papers),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(13 papers) and Biofuel production and bioconversion (10 papers). Evangelos Simeonidis coll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, United States and Luxembourg. Evangelos Simeonidis's co-authors include Kieran Smallbone, Nathan D. Price, Pedro Mendes, Neil Swainston, Hans V. Westerhoff, Douglas B. Kell, David S. Broomhead, Warwick B. Dunn, Hanan L. Messiha and Ettore Murabito and has published in prestigious journals such as Bioinformatics, PLoS ONE and FEBS Letters.
